    Welcome to 179 East 78th Street, Apartment 3A, a charming one-bedroom, one-bathroom residence in an intimate prewar elevator condominium, ideally situated on a picturesque, tree-lined block in the heart of the Upper East Side. Located just off Lexington Avenue, this bright and inviting home enjoys wonderful southern exposure, filling the apartment with natural light throughout the day. Classic prewar details include exposed brick, original wood floors and crown moldings which blend beautifully with thoughtful modern updates, creating a warm and comfortable living environment. The beautifully renovated kitchen with a coffee/tea bar offers a premium appliance package, including a Viking range and microwave/convection oven, Miele dishwasher, and Sub-Zero refrigerator/freezer. The lovely bedroom is well appointed with custom-built closets, a built in desk and excellent storage, while rich hardwood floors throughout add warmth and timeless character to the home. The location is truly exceptional, with some of the Upper East Side's finest restaurants, neighborhood shops, grocery stores, banks, cleaners, and transportation just moments away. Convenient access to east side and crosstown transit makes getting around the city effortless. A beautifully updated residence in a classic prewar setting, 179 East 78th Street, 3A offers the perfect combination of comfort, style, light, and an unbeatable Upper East Side location.
